bug#47664: CRAN importer does not parse “Remotes” field.

The CRAN importer can be used to import packages from CRAN and
Bioconductor, but also from arbitrary git and hg repositories.
Especially for code published as a git/hg repository the “Remotes” field
of the DESCRIPTION file can be important.

The bedtorch[1] package, for example, has a DESCRIPTION file like this:

--8<---------------cut here---------------start------------->8---
Package: bedtorch
Type: Package
Title: R package for fast BED-file manipulation
Version: 0.1.8
Authors@R: 
    person(given = "Haizi",
           family = "Zheng",
           role = c("aut", "cre"),
           email = "haizi.zh@gmail.com")
Description: The goal of bedtorch is to provide a fast BED file manipulation 
tool suite native in R.
License: MIT + file LICENSE
Encoding: UTF-8
LazyData: true
Roxygen: list(markdown = TRUE)
RoxygenNote: 7.1.1
Depends:
    R (>= 4.0)
Imports: 
    stringr,
    dplyr,
    purrr,
    tidyr,
    data.table,
    R.utils,
    assertthat,
    Rcpp,
    Rhtslib12,
    RCurl
Suggests: 
    testthat (>= 3.0.0),
    devtools (>= 2.3.0),
    zoo
Config/testthat/edition: 3
URL: https://github.com/haizi-zh/bedtorch
BugRePORTS: https://github.com/haizi-zh/bedtorch/issues
BiocType: Software
Remotes: 
    haizi-zh/Rhtslib12
LinkingTo: 
    Rcpp,
    Rhtslib12
SystemRequirements: GNU make
--8<---------------cut here---------------end--------------->8---

The “Remotes” field specifies the origin for the Rhtslib fork.  The
importer should probably try to import the packages from the “Remotes”
field first.
